Why Blackheads Form and How to Manage Them

 

Blackheads, also known as open comedones, form when a hair follicle becomes clogged with a mixture of sebum and dead skin cells but remains open at the surface. Under normal conditions, sebum produced by sebaceous glands travels up the follicle and is released onto the skin to maintain hydration and barrier function. However, when excess oil is produced and dead skin cells do not shed efficiently, they can accumulate داخل the pore and create a compact plug. Because the pore stays open, this material is exposed to air, where it undergoes oxidation, leading to the characteristic dark appearance of a blackhead rather than being caused by dirt.

The formation of blackheads is closely linked to increased sebum production and abnormal follicular keratinization. Hormonal influences, particularly androgens, can stimulate sebaceous glands to produce more oil, increasing the likelihood of buildup داخل the follicle. At the same time, skin cells may become more adhesive and less likely to shed properly, further contributing to pore blockage. These processes commonly affect areas with higher concentrations of sebaceous glands, such as the nose, chin, and forehead. Environmental factors like humidity, sweat, and the use of occlusive skincare or cosmetic products can also contribute to congestion in these areas.

Although blackheads are considered non-inflammatory acne lesions, they can still influence the overall condition of the skin. The presence of a clogged pore creates an environment where Cutibacterium acnes may become more active, particularly if the blockage deepens or traps more sebum over time. While blackheads themselves do not always lead to inflammation, they can progress into inflamed lesions if the follicular wall becomes irritated or if bacterial activity increases. This highlights the importance of managing clogged pores early to help reduce the likelihood of more severe acne development.

Effective management of blackheads focuses on reducing excess oil, supporting proper skin cell turnover, and preventing pore blockage. Salicylic acid is commonly used because it is oil-soluble and can penetrate into the pore to help dissolve the mixture of sebum and dead skin cells. Retinoids are often recommended for their ability to normalize follicular keratinization, making it less likely for cells to accumulate and form plugs. Alpha hydroxy acids may assist in exfoliating the surface of the skin, improving overall texture and reducing the buildup that can contribute to congestion. These ingredients are typically introduced gradually to minimize irritation and support long-term use.

Skincare habits also play an important role in managing blackheads. Gentle cleansing can help remove surface oil and debris without disrupting the skin barrier, while the use of non-comedogenic products may reduce the likelihood of additional pore blockage. Over-extraction or aggressive scrubbing can irritate the skin and potentially worsen congestion or lead to inflammation, so these approaches are generally not recommended. Maintaining hydration with appropriate moisturizers may help support barrier function and prevent the skin from compensating with increased oil production.

While blackheads can often be managed with consistent skincare, it is important to recognize that they may recur due to ongoing sebum production and natural skin cell turnover. Improvements typically take time, as the lifecycle of a comedone can span several weeks. For individuals with persistent or widespread blackheads, professional treatments such as chemical peels or comedone extraction performed by trained specialists may be considered. As with other forms of acne, a balanced and evidence-informed approach is key, and consultation with a qualified dermatologist may help guide treatment decisions and ensure safe and effective management.
